How they compare
South Africa currently reports 12,000 1000 ha against 8,751 1000 ha in Uganda, a difference of 3,249 1000 ha.
That makes South Africa's figure about 1.4 times Uganda's.
Across all 64 years both countries report, South Africa has been ahead every year.
South Africa ranks 32nd and Uganda ranks 33rd of 36 groups.
South Africa has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| South Africa | Uganda |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 12,154 1000 ha | 3,587 1000 ha | 8,568 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 1970s | 12,286 1000 ha | 3,934 1000 ha | 8,351 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 1980s | 12,455 1000 ha | 4,710 1000 ha | 7,745 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 1990s | 13,405 1000 ha | 5,197 1000 ha | 8,208 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 2000s | 13,193 1000 ha | 6,704 1000 ha | 6,489 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 2010s | 12,057 1000 ha | 8,305 1000 ha | 3,751 1000 ha | South Africa |
| 2020s | 12,000 1000 ha | 8,679 1000 ha | 3,321 1000 ha | South Africa |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
